I always wanted to make my own knife. And as time goes by and I discovered all this interesting YouTube DIY channels, I decide to jump in the cold water and just try to make my own. I ordered a few blade blanks in the internet and buying a few tools to craft my own knife.

I ordered different wood blanks for the handles and starting to grind them with a belt sander. Just quick and dirty to make the rough form for my handle.

Drilled the holes for the riveting and insert a metal rivet all the way down through the handle. Before I insert the rivet I glued all together.

After a few hours I go back to the belt sander again and grind the wood down to where the blade blank beginns in the handle area.

To protect the blade from scratches I taped it.

When the rough grinding was done, I „polished“ all with abrasive paper and steel wool.

Then I put linseed oil on the wood and put it in the oven by 60 degree Celsius for half an hour.

Finished! After my very first knife I learned that I have to care more about the holes for the rivets. My first knife clearly have frayed holes ( first knife in the picture at the top ). After the first one I make another five knifes. The hardest part is to sharpen the blade if you don’t have experience.

So, if I am able to craft my own knife, then probably you can make it too ;-)

The third knife to the right have a Inlay of an stone I collect on a celtic ritual place....this is my favorite this far.
